Below is the plot of the Total Assets of Aevis Victoria SA over the last few years. Total assets refers to the total amount of Aevis Victoria assets owned. Assets are items that have some economic value and are expended over time to create a benefit for the owner. These assets are usually recorded in Aevis Victoria SA books under different categories such as cash, marketable securities, accounts receivable,prepaid expenses, inventory, fixed assets, intangible assets, other assets, marketable securities, accounts receivable, prepaid expenses and others. It is the total value of all owned resources that are expected to provide future economic benefits to the business, including cash, investments, accounts receivable, inventory, property, plant, equipment, and intangible assets.
